CHAMPION: Deschenes/Epping Wins 2024 GOLDLINE Mixed Doubles Royal Montreal

Feb 16 - 18, 2024

Toronto, Ontario

Emily Deschenes/John Epping (Toronto, ON) won 8-6 over Emilia Gagne/Pierre-Luc Morissette (Québec, QC) in the Final of the GOLDLINE Mixed Doubles Royal Montreal, held February 16 - 18, 2024 at the Royal Montreal Curling Club in , Quebec. To advance to the championship game, Deschenes/Epping won 5-3 over Kelly Tremblay/Pierre Lanoue (Boucherville, MTL) in the semifinals of the 2024 GOLDLINE Mixed Doubles Royal Montreal in , Quebec; and won 12-9 over Lauren Cheal/Cedric Maurice (Sherbrooke, QC) in the quarterfinals. of the 2024 GOLDLINE Mixed Doubles Royal Montreal in , Quebec;
 
Deschenes/Epping finished 2-1 in the 16-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Deschenes/Epping lost 11-8 to Tremblay/Lanoue, then responded with a 10-2 win over Emilie Padbury/Nicolas Janidlo (Montreal, QC). Deschenes/Epping won 7-6 against Candice Johnston/Sean Harrison (Newmarket, ON) in their final qualifying round match.
 
For winning the GOLDLINE Mixed Doubles Royal Montreal Championship title, Deschenes/Epping earned 18.750 world rankings points along with the $1,500CDN first prize cheque. Deschenes/Epping move up 4 spots after posting a net gain of 9.375 points improving upon their best 6 results so far this season, ranking 806th overall with 84.813 total points on the World Ranking Standings. Deschenes/Epping ranks 8th over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 84.813 points earned so far this season.
